Idk how I ever managed to get through this on PS2 back in the day.

on emulator with speed up its just playable.

biggest flaws:

>the main guy has to open the town pieces and the menu takes too long for how many times you have to do it
>cant bind manual repair powder to active item slot
>only 3 active item slots
>auto-repair cant stack in active item slot
>swapping characters menu takes a bit too long
>have to use the sling shot guy or ruby because each attack only takes 1 WHP so chances of breaking and perma-losing weapon is pretty much impoissible.
>WHP isnt gated,so if you have 5 HP left on your weapon and you smack a dragon that does 6 HP get fucked
>shops inventory is kind of lacking
>back areas sometimes dont have gems in chests, you can go out and back in but chests dont reload.
>stunlock enemies that feel cheap
